What is Butylene Glycol?

Butylene glycol is a synthetic alcohol used as a solvent and humectant.

Why is Butylene Glycol used in supplements?

It is used as a solvent, viscosity-decreasing agent, and humectant.

Role in supplements: Solvent — dissolves or extracts active ingredients during manufacturing.

Should you be concerned about Butylene Glycol?

Generally no. Butylene Glycol is considered safe for most people at typical supplement doses. Some individuals may want to be aware of minor sensitivities.

May cause skin irritation in sensitive individuals.

Low risk. Generally safe for most people in supplement amounts.

Is Butylene Glycol natural or synthetic?

Butylene Glycol is synthetically produced, meaning it is manufactured through chemical processes rather than directly extracted from natural sources. Synthetic ingredients are extremely common in supplements and are not inherently less safe than natural alternatives. In many cases, synthetic production allows for higher purity and more consistent quality. The FDA regulates both natural and synthetic supplement ingredients under the same safety standards.
